關(guān)于一瞬
發(fā)布者:網(wǎng)站優(yōu)化時間:2022-03-07來源:網(wǎng)站優(yōu)化
帶寬不夠
帶寬不夠是最普遍的問題,是大多數(shù)站點網(wǎng)站加載慢的因素,最直接的方法就是直接提升帶寬,不過就是有點費錢,還是可以通過對網(wǎng)站的優(yōu)化降低點帶寬的需求。
網(wǎng)站中占用最大帶寬就是圖片,所以站點上的圖片必須進行壓縮,在保持足夠清晰度的前提下,最大程度的壓縮。對于一些并不是很重要圖片,非首屏加載的可以進行延遲加載。
網(wǎng)頁阻塞
網(wǎng)站一般都會引用大量js腳本,而js對于dom的構(gòu)建渲染會造成阻塞。對于這個問題,盡可能將腳本本地化,避免遠程請求js腳本失敗導(dǎo)致頁面被阻塞。
對于非必要的js進行異步加載,同時將js放到頁面代碼底部去減少阻塞的影響。
線程阻塞
線程阻塞指的是瀏覽器,比如谷歌瀏覽器在同一域名下,不同GET/POST請求的并發(fā)數(shù)量是6。當(dāng)發(fā)送的請求數(shù)量達到6個,并且都沒有得到響應(yīng)時,后面的請求會置入隊列等待發(fā)送。
所以這個時候即是資源加載沒有問題,頁面的渲染也會被阻塞,就必須降低頁面請求的數(shù)量,對于一些請求進行合并。同樣大小的資源,進行合并之后,首先資源數(shù)少了,也就減少了硬盤尋址的時間,不要小看這個。當(dāng)用戶量大了之后,對于磁盤開銷的降低是有很大幫助的。
可以將css全部合并到一起,js腳本也可以合并一起,很多站點為了開發(fā)的便利,會把css和js拆分多個,方便后期的維護,比如所有頁面公用的代碼就會單獨放一個文件,之后只要維護一處就可以全局修改。
但是現(xiàn)在有很多工具,比如css就有sass、less等就可以進行混和打包,不同的功能依然可以在對應(yīng)的文件里維護,但是打包到生產(chǎn)環(huán)境之后可以根據(jù)自己的需求設(shè)定,把需要的代碼合并到同一個文件。
網(wǎng)站穩(wěn)定性
現(xiàn)在非常流行前后端分離,很多站點一位的追求新技術(shù),導(dǎo)致了后期的一些問題。這里建議中小項目沒必要用前后端分離,很多公司的網(wǎng)站都是開發(fā)之后基本不更新維護的,前后端分離開發(fā)效率上的優(yōu)勢就沒有了,并且調(diào)用api接口的時候出現(xiàn)穩(wěn)定性波動就容易導(dǎo)致網(wǎng)站打開率有問題。
即使代碼很靠譜,前后端分離從概率上出現(xiàn)問題的概率就要翻倍。更關(guān)鍵的是前后端分離對于SEO不友好,前端普遍依靠js實現(xiàn),比如vue等框架,都是在客戶端渲染,而不是服務(wù)端渲染,如果不做處理那么蜘蛛抓取不到任何內(nèi)容的。就需要去配置服務(wù)端渲染,比如vue中nuxt是比較好的SEO解決方案,
聯(lián)系一瞬
全國服務(wù)電話400-622-6167
郵箱liujunlei@net532.net
傳真0532-66087188
青島一瞬網(wǎng)絡(luò)提供青島網(wǎng)站建設(shè),青島網(wǎng)絡(luò)營銷,青島網(wǎng)絡(luò)推廣,青島網(wǎng)站優(yōu)化,青島移動營銷,青島電商托管,青島網(wǎng)絡(luò)公關(guān)等多種服務(wù)!
在線
客服
服務(wù)時間:9:00~16:00
客服
熱線
400-622-6167
關(guān)注
微信
關(guān)注我們
返回
頂部